Job Description: ">
- Support pharmacists in processing medication orders for inpatient use, including data entry, packing, labeling, and coordinating delivery to wards and departments.
- Manage billing procedures to ensure accurate cost recovery of dispensed medications.
- Prepare sterile and non-sterile compounded medications in compliance with USP standards, including antibiotic infusions, eye drops, syringes, and topical formulations.
- Dispense medications under pharmacist supervision, ensuring accuracy and adherence to protocols.
Key Responsibilities
">- Monitor drug stock levels, replenish supplies, and maintain proper inventory in assigned areas.
- Receive and inspect deliveries to verify accuracy and quality against purchase records.
- Perform stock management tasks using FEFO (First-Expiry-First-Out) principles.
- Assist with medication restocking in Automated Dispensing Cabinets and unit dose repackaging processes.
Cleanroom & Equipment Maintenance
">- Maintain a clean and organized work environment, including the sterile cleanroom and associated tools and equipment.
Customer Service & Support
">- Provide friendly, professional assistance to patients and staff.
- Take part in department initiatives aimed at improving quality, service, and operations.
Training & General Duties
">- Help onboard and guide new team members in the pharmacy section.
- Collaborate with pharmacists in managing daily workflow and maintaining standards.
- Support hospital-wide programs such as quality circles, community outreach, and staff engagement events.
Requirements
">- Diploma in Pharmaceutical Sciences or completion of a Certified Pharmacy Technician Course.
